Crawl vs. index — what we actually deliver
Crawling means Googlebot (or another search bot) visited and fetched your URL. Indexing means Google chose to include that page in its search index. These are separate steps.
GetIndexRocket focuses on crawl discovery and verification. When our system confirms a bot visited your URL, status shows Crawled. We do not claim guaranteed Google indexing.
How our Google crawl service works
We create crawlable hub pages on our domain that link to your target backlink URL. Google Indexing API and complementary channels notify search systems. Bot user agents hitting the hub can follow the link to discover your page.
